Dana Air marks 3 years of flight operations

As Dana Air celebrates three years of successful flight operations on November 10, Chief Executive Officer, Jacky Hathiramani, has pledged the airline’s commitment to improved travel experience for its esteemed guests as well as expansion of its route network.

Addressing newsmen in Lagos, Hathiramani expressed appreciation to the airline’s guests, partners as well as other stakeholders in the aviation industry for their patronage and support since Dana Air took to the skies on November 10, 2008.

He said: “As we celebrate our 3rd year anniversary, we say thank you to all our esteemed guests and partners.

“We also appreciate the efforts of the Federal Government, the immediate past Minister of Aviation, Fidelia Njeze, the serving Minister, Stella Oduah, the Director-General of the Nigerian Civil Aviation Authority, Harold Demuren, and other aviation regulatory bodies for their efforts towards creating a viable aviation sector in Nigeria.
